Transaction 8d83dac0e7434776436d5598f1f4358593175f401e4bdef1bf3a589789b0337d
1 Input
1 Output
-
8d83dac0e7434776436d5598f1f4358593175f401e4bdef1bf3a589789b0337d:0
- value
- 43490
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c3807ef79240236ba3fdd419019c7075939b5eb1 OP_EQUAL
- address
- 3KWjd1MLfdvQYoZXQiKTe5y2fHYfjqThkt